Description

GdkScreen objects are the GDK representation of the screen on which windows can be displayed and on which the pointer moves. X originally identified screens with physical screens, but nowadays it is more common to have a single GdkScreen which combines several physical monitors (see gdk_screen_get_n_monitors()).

GdkScreen is used throughout GDK and GTK+ to specify which screen the top level windows are to be displayed on. it is also used to query the screen specification and default settings such as the default visual (gdk_screen_get_system_visual()), the dimensions of the physical monitors (gdk_screen_get_monitor_geometry()), etc.

gdk_screen_get_rgba_visual ()

GdkVisual *
gdk_screen_get_rgba_visual (GdkScreen *screen);

Gets a visual to use for creating windows with an alpha channel. The windowing system on which GTK+ is running may not support this capability, in which case NULL will be returned. Even if a non-NULL value is returned, its possible that the window’s alpha channel won’t be honored when displaying the window on the screen: in particular, for X an appropriate windowing manager and compositing manager must be running to provide appropriate display.

This functionality is not implemented in the Windows backend.

For setting an overall opacity for a top-level window, see gdk_window_set_opacity().

Parameters

screen

a GdkScreen

 

Returns

a visual to use for windows with an alpha channel or NULL if the capability is not available.

[nullable][transfer none]

Since: 2.8


gdk_screen_is_composited ()

gboolean
gdk_screen_is_composited (GdkScreen *screen);

Returns whether windows with an RGBA visual can reasonably be expected to have their alpha channel drawn correctly on the screen.

On X11 this function returns whether a compositing manager is compositing screen .

Parameters

screen

a GdkScreen

 

Returns

Whether windows with RGBA visuals can reasonably be expected to have their alpha channels drawn correctly on the screen.

Since: 2.10

gdk_screen_get_monitor_workarea ()

void
gdk_screen_get_monitor_workarea (GdkScreen *screen,
                                 gint monitor_num,
                                 GdkRectangle *dest);

gdk_screen_get_monitor_workarea has been deprecated since version 3.22 and should not be used in newly-written code.

Use gdk_monitor_get_workarea() instead

Retrieves the GdkRectangle representing the size and position of the “work area” on a monitor within the entire screen area. The returned geometry is in ”application pixels”, not in ”device pixels” (see gdk_screen_get_monitor_scale_factor()).

The work area should be considered when positioning menus and similar popups, to avoid placing them below panels, docks or other desktop components.

Note that not all backends may have a concept of workarea. This function will return the monitor geometry if a workarea is not available, or does not apply.

Monitor numbers start at 0. To obtain the number of monitors of screen , use gdk_screen_get_n_monitors().

Parameters

screen

a GdkScreen

 

monitor_num

the monitor number

 

dest

a GdkRectangle to be filled with the monitor workarea.

[out][allow-none]

Since: 3.4

gdk_screen_get_monitor_scale_factor ()

gint
gdk_screen_get_monitor_scale_factor (GdkScreen *screen,
                                     gint monitor_num);

gdk_screen_get_monitor_scale_factor has been deprecated since version 3.22 and should not be used in newly-written code.

Use gdk_monitor_get_scale_factor() instead

Returns the internal scale factor that maps from monitor coordinates to the actual device pixels. On traditional systems this is 1, but on very high density outputs this can be a higher value (often 2).

This can be used if you want to create pixel based data for a particular monitor, but most of the time you’re drawing to a window where it is better to use gdk_window_get_scale_factor() instead.

Parameters

screen

screen to get scale factor for

 

monitor_num

number of the monitor, between 0 and gdk_screen_get_n_monitors (screen)

 

Returns

the scale factor

Since: 3.10

gdk_screen_set_resolution ()

void
gdk_screen_set_resolution (GdkScreen *screen,
                           gdouble dpi);

Sets the resolution for font handling on the screen. This is a scale factor between points specified in a PangoFontDescription and cairo units. The default value is 96, meaning that a 10 point font will be 13 units high. (10 * 96. / 72. = 13.3).

Parameters

screen

a GdkScreen

 

dpi

the resolution in “dots per inch”. (Physical inches aren’t actually involved; the terminology is conventional.)

 

Since: 2.10


gdk_screen_get_active_window ()

GdkWindow *
gdk_screen_get_active_window (GdkScreen *screen);

gdk_screen_get_active_window has been deprecated since version 3.22 and should not be used in newly-written code.

Returns the screen’s currently active window.

On X11, this is done by inspecting the _NET_ACTIVE_WINDOW property on the root window, as described in the Extended Window Manager Hints. If there is no currently currently active window, or the window manager does not support the _NET_ACTIVE_WINDOW hint, this function returns NULL.

On other platforms, this function may return NULL, depending on whether it is implementable on that platform.

The returned window should be unrefed using g_object_unref() when no longer needed.

Parameters

screen

a GdkScreen

 

Returns

the currently active window, or NULL.

[nullable][transfer full]

Since: 2.10


gdk_screen_get_window_stack ()

GList *
gdk_screen_get_window_stack (GdkScreen *screen);

Returns a GList of GdkWindows representing the current window stack.

On X11, this is done by inspecting the _NET_CLIENT_LIST_STACKING property on the root window, as described in the Extended Window Manager Hints. If the window manager does not support the _NET_CLIENT_LIST_STACKING hint, this function returns NULL.

On other platforms, this function may return NULL, depending on whether it is implementable on that platform.

The returned list is newly allocated and owns references to the windows it contains, so it should be freed using g_list_free() and its windows unrefed using g_object_unref() when no longer needed.

Parameters

screen

a GdkScreen

 

Returns

a list of GdkWindows for the current window stack, or NULL.

[nullable][transfer full][element-type GdkWindow]

Since: 2.10
